We absolutely love here in Tavistock, an initiative we began back in 2019 to bring together local schools, community groups and businesses in celebration of Spring. Shop windows across the high street are adorned with vibrant handmade garlands, filling the town with a sense of optimism and community spirit. Paint The Town strengthens the connection between residents, organisations and local businesses, reinforcing the shared commitment to ensuring our town centre thrives.

What a belter of an evening! Thank you, thank you to everyone who came along to Tavistock Dickensian Evening! 🎄✨

The bad weather earlier in the day turned all our plans upside down, and it took a tremendous amount of teamwork and last-minute changes to make sure the evening could still go ahead. We’re so grateful for everyone’s patience, support, and community spirit.

A special shout-out to Tavistock Conservative Club, who stepped in when the main stage couldn’t be set up, offering the perfect balcony for the official Light Switch-On. Thanks to them, our very special guests from local primary schools - along with Ian Lashbrook, who has served our town for 46 years - were still able to enjoy their big moment.

We hope the evening brought plenty of cheer to you all. This year the BID has funded the beautiful new lights on West Street and Market Street and they look phenomenal! A huge thank you to the Town Council Operations team for their hard work getting the lights up across the town. Not only this but they all worked extremely hard (and cheerfully) in the wind and rain to keep us all safe throughout the evening.

Roadworks Update: Dickensian 5th December

We have spoken with National Grid again today. The roadworks are on track to be finished next week.

For Dickensian evening, they will be pulling back the traffic lights from 4pm Friday until Saturday morning. This should mean good flow for both visitors and the park & ride.
